Pink Grapefruit Sorbet

1 cup water
1 cup superfine sugar
1 3/4 cups fresh pink grapefruit juice
1/4 cup Grand Marnier or other orange-flavored liqueur
Orange peel for garnish (optional)
  1. Combine water and sugar in a saucepan; bring to a boil. Reduce heat, simmer 10 minutes or until sugar dissolves; cool.
  2. Combine sugar syrup, grapefruit juice, and liqueur. Pour into freezer container of a 2-quart hand-turned or electric freezer. Freeze according to manufacturer's instructions until thickened (mixture will not freeze firm).
  3. Spoon into an 11 x 7 x 1 1/2-inch dish; cover and freeze until firm.
  4. To serve, spoon into dessert dishes. Garnish with orange peel, if desired.

Makes 4 cups.
